In a decade defined by shifting expectations around work, mobility, and personal space, a quiet trend is reshaping how Americans think about travelâExperience Total Freedom: Long-Term Rentals That Turn Travel into Lifestyle in the USA! More than a housing option, itâs becoming a lifestyle choice for modern explorers who value flexibility over permanence. As remote work grows and digital nomadism matures, people across the country are discovering how extended rentals can transform vacations into immersive, sustainable living experiencesâwithout the stress of turnover or deep roots.

While appealing, long-term rentals come with unique considerations. Unlike month-to-month casual leases, these agreements often expect more sustained occupancy, influencing tenant responsibilities and landlord preferences. Budgeting should account for utility deposits, potential security fees, and moving costsâexpenses that can vary significantly based on location.

The shift toward long-term rentals isnât just about convenienceâitâs a response to broader economic and cultural changes. With housing costs rising in major cities and increasing job mobility through digital work, travelers and weekend warriors are reimagining how they live and move across the country. The rise of platforms connecting users with unique propertiesâfrom converted historic homes to modern urban loftsâhas created unprecedented access to flexibility. Shared amenities, flexible lease terms, and integration with local communities stimulate a sense of belonging, moving beyond transient stays into meaningful, place-based experiences.
